Transaction 292556a2bfef55d05ef74d77eab941a5eadb57744a3a40ce22ef66fabb04e5a1
1 Input
1 Output
-
292556a2bfef55d05ef74d77eab941a5eadb57744a3a40ce22ef66fabb04e5a1:0
- value
- 662783
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3991518e0190ad948360185985f0a0e1a05a8114 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16FPbr4HKsoqvfkg8qpjT4LXXRrYhxEwyg